This three-bedroom semi-detached house in Pandy presents an exciting opportunity for those looking to add value through renovation. The asking price of £275,000 translates to £217/sqf, significantly below the local average of £303/sqf, making this a compelling acquisition for buyers seeking a project in a peaceful village setting.
While the property shows general signs of age and wear throughout, it offers good-sized rooms and a flexible layout for modern family living. The dated kitchen and living spaces provide a canvas for improvement, where you can replace fittings and reconfigure the interior to suit your style. Additionally, the private garden offers potential for enhancement, making it a great space for relaxation or entertaining. With no onward chain, this home is a rare find with excellent potential for those willing to invest in its transformation.
